Fighting through it

Senior Airman Angelo Neely, 47th Security Forces Squadron combat arms instructor , applies a ‘rear restraint’ on Senior Airman Jacob Eckert, 47 SFS combat arms instructor, in Losano Fitness Center on Laughlin Air Force Base, Texas, July 10, 2015. Advanced restraint applications like the ‘rear restraint’ are applied when it is necessary to immediately terminate any situation that may involve a struggle. It is used in extreme cases when the individual is dangerous and when self-defense is an absolute necessity. (U.S. Air Force photo by Airman 1st Class Brandon May)(Released)
